The Connelly Laboratory at the University of Virginia is seeking a highly motivated, detail-oriented Laboratory Research Operations Assistant to join our interdisciplinary research team. This position is ideal for candidates interested in gaining hands-on experience at the intersection of molecular biology, neuroscience, and animal behavior.

The Connelly Lab conducts cutting-edge research in translational neuroepigenetics, with a focus on how DNA methylation and gene regulation shape brain development, behavior, and health across the lifespan. Our work integrates molecular biology, genomics, imaging and animal models to understand how early-life experiences-particularly birth interventions-impact the oxytocin system in mothers and offspring.

Position Overview

The Laboratory Research Operations Assistant will work closely with Professor Jessica Connelly and lab members to support both research execution and laboratory operations. This role combines molecular biology, imaging, and animal behavior research, and lab management, making it ideal for candidates seeking a broad and immersive research experience.

The successful candidate will play a key role in maintaining an active animal colony, generating molecular data, collecting imaging data and supporting experimental workflows, while also contributing to the overall functioning of a dynamic research environment.

Key Responsibilities

* Maintain and manage a small animal breeding colony, including daily husbandry

* Conduct and record behavioral observations and analyses

* Assist with small animal surgical procedures

* Perform tissue collection, processing, and biobanking

* Isolate and analyze DNA and RNA from tissues and cells

* Assist with cell culture and molecular biology workflows

* Assist with confocal and other imaging modalities, including neuroimaging

* Maintain accurate, detailed experimental records and ensure data quality

* Manage laboratory inventory, reagents, and supplies

* Ensure compliance with institutional animal care and safety protocols

* Train and supervise undergraduate research assistants

* Support general laboratory operations, including organization, maintenance, and workflow optimization

* Contribute to manuscripts, grant preparation, and scientific presentations

* Other duties as assigned
